In a shocking incident, a monkey entered a jewellery shop in Guntur, Andhra Pradesh and stole money worth Rs. 10,000.The shopkeeper tried to chase the monkey but it fled away with the bundle.

The incident was recorded in the CCTV cameras placed in the shop. The video has gone viral over social media.



The shop owner said “The monkey threw a guava inside the shop. Then it entered the stores on the pretext of taking back the fruit. We threw the fruit back but it entered the shop anyway.Once inside the shop, the monkey lost interest in reclaiming the fruit and advanced towards the cash drawers.”

He added that “It first attacked a worker but he escaped. It sat for almost 20 minutes in the store and then it opened the drawer in the cash counter and took away Rs 10,000 cash,”

Many incidents have been reported in India where monkeys often come inside offices, residential rooftops and even attack people viciously for food.

In one such incident, a temple in Vrindavan had money falling from the skies. Later it was discovered that a monkey had stolen a devotee’s purse and was ‘raining’ money.
